Dutch has a fascinating word for "law": 'wet'.

It comes from Proto-Germanic *witōþan.
Its meaning is reconstructed as "that which is observed".

Old High German had 'wiʒʒōd', Gothic 'witōþ'.

They're related to *witanan, the ancestor of 'to wit', Dutch 'weten', and German 'wissen', all "to know".
The word ‘law’ is connected with ‘legal’, but etymologically they’re entirely unrelated.

‘Law’ is related to the verbs ‘to lie’ and ‘to lay’. It comes from a Germanic word meaning “things that are laid out”.

‘Legal’ is related to ‘loyal’. Both derive from Latin ‘lēx’ (law).
